Jesuits to raise $100 million for descendants of slaves


Georgetown University in Washington, D.C. | Reuters/Joshua Roberts
The Society of Jesus, an influential Catholic Church order commonly known as the Jesuits, are planning to raise $100 million to give to descendants of slaves once owned by their members.
The money will go to a foundation created by descendants of slaves sold in 1838 by the Jesuits to help fund Georgetown University when it was in financial trouble, The New York Times reported.
“This is an opportunity for Jesuits to begin a very serious process of truth and reconciliation,” said the Rev. Timothy Kesicki, president of the Jesuit Conference of Canada and the United States, as quoted by the NY Times. ....

The Jesuits partner with descendants of slaves they owned and sold to raise $100 million for racial justice


Mulledy Hall, also known as Freedom Hall, center, is seen on the campus of Georgetown University April 4, 2017. In 2019, the building was renamed after Isaac Hawkins, the first enslaved person listed in the Jesuit university s documents on its selling of slaves. (CNS photo/Tyler Orsburn)
The Society of Jesus is partnering with the descendants of people once enslaved by the religious order to reconcile and heal the deep racial wounds of America. The GU272 Descendants Association, which takes its name from the 272 enslaved people sold by Georgetown University, and the Jesuits are forming the Descendants Truth and Reconciliation Foundation, a partnership that seeks to accelerate racial healing and advance racial justice in the United States. ....
